Internal hard drives

Internal hard drives are used for capacity-oriented storage in desktop PCs, workstations, servers, and storage systems where cost per GB and predictable operation are key parameters. The category covers internal HDDs, hard disk drives, and mechanical drives for both upgrades and new builds, as well as solutions where large data volumes need to be archived or handled locally.

Key considerations in this category

  • Capacity and use case: Select capacity based on data volume, retention needs, and whether the drive is mainly for archive, backup, or active data workloads.
  • Form factor: 3.5" is typically used in desktops and storage systems, while 2.5" is often found in compact systems and certain enterprise setups.
  • Interface: SATA is common for standard platforms, while SAS can be relevant in server and storage environments with specific controller requirements.
  • Performance profile: RPM, cache, and workload ratings affect responsiveness and stability under sustained loads.
  • Compatibility: Check motherboard/controller support, chassis bay space, and cooling; mismatches can lead to noise, heat, or reduced lifespan.
  • Complementary storage: For faster system storage, an SSD can be combined with HDDs for data, archive, and backup.

Frequently asked questions

When do internal hard drives make more sense than SSDs?

When capacity and cost per GB matter more than maximum speed, such as for archives, backups, and large data sets.

Which form factor should be chosen: 2.5" or 3.5"?

3.5" is typically standard for desktops and storage systems, while 2.5" is often used in compact systems and some enterprise platforms.

What should be considered regarding the interface?

SATA fits most standard platforms, while SAS requires a compatible controller and is more common in server and storage environments.

Can HDDs and SSDs be combined in the same system?

Yes, an SSD can be used for OS and applications while HDDs handle data, archives, and backups.

How does cooling affect operation and lifespan?

Stable temperatures reduce the risk of failures under long-term load, especially in multi-drive systems.
